"Memoirs of My Nervous Illness, Part 3" is a 1993 film that delves into the life of Daniel Paul Schreber, focusing on his experiences in a mental clinic. This film is part of the "Denkwürdigkeiten eines Nervenkranken Collection" and presents a unique exploration of psychiatric themes.

The film is categorized under the drama genre.
The film was directed by Peter Tscherkassy.
This film is part of the "Denkwürdigkeiten eines Nervenkranken Collection."
The film features Sabine Groschup, Kurt Kren, Mara Mattuschka, Bady Minck, and Lisl Ponger.
